Narrative:
Crashed into a house in Panabo City in Davao del Norte, injuring one resident.
Initial reports said the plane owned by Lapanday Development Corporation was spraying fungicide at a banana plantation in Panabo City when it developed engine trouble. The pilot was forced to make an emergency landing and crashed into a house in Purok Rambutan, Barangay Datu Abdul.
